initialising the gyro (plane)

After switching on the model of the gyroscope is immediately active but not yet initialized. To initialize it, you keep your
model when switching quiet and straight in level flight - the best place it on the flat ground or a flat table. After about 2
seconds, the ailerons move up and down just once. This "wiggle" signaled the successful initialization, the end of the
calibration, only then the model may be moved again.
All sticks are to be kept strictly in neutral!
WARNING: during the initialisation phase the gyro detects the model's neutral attitude, and for this reason it
is absolutely essential to leave the model in its 'normal flight attitude' during the activation phase, and avoid
moving it! If you neglect this, the gyro may detect an incorrect flight attitude, with the result that the model will not fly
as you expect it to. It may be difficult to control, and could even crash!
During the initialisation phase the receiver also detects the centre points of the individual control channels; this
information is used for gyro suppression. Gyro suppression reduces the stabilising action progressively as the
transmitter controls are deflected away from centre; at +/- 100% the gyro is completely disabled.

MIXER: up to four mixers can be programmed simultaneously. You can switch between Mixer 1, Mixer 2, ... and mixer
4 in the "Mixer" line.
The following settings only affect the mixer selected in this line.
FROM CHANNEL: the signal present at the signal source (or source channel) is mixed in to the target channel (TO
CHANNEL) to an extent which can be set by the user. The method of setting up the values is analogous to the "Free
mixers" menu in HoTT transmitters.
TO CHANNEL: part of the source channel signal (FROM CHANNEL) is mixed into the target channel (TO CHANNEL).
The mixer ratio is determined by the percentage values entered in the "TRAVEL-" and "TRAVEL+" lines. Select "0" if
you do not require the mixer.
Mixer ratio (TRAVEL-/+): in these two lines you can define the mixer ratio in relation to the source channel (FROM
CHANNEL); the value is set separately for both directions.
